What is the L-1 Visa?

The L-1 Visa is a non-immigrant visa made for intracompany transferees. It allows a multinational company to transfer an employee from an office outside the U.S. to one of the U.S. locations of that company in the U.S. There are two subdivisions of the L-1 Visa:

  • L-1A Visa: For managers and executives who are transferring to an office in the U.S. or sent to establish a new office in the U.S, who will also be classified as a manager or executive.
  • L-1B Visa: For employees who have specialized knowledge that is integral to the company’s operations.

Benefits of the L-1 Visa

  • The processing time is quicker than an immigrant visa, like an EB-5 visa. 
  • No required capital investment necessary.
  • Holders of L-1A visas can directly proceed towards obtaining a Green Card by requesting an EB-1C without having to obtain labor certification.
  • Spouses and children of L-1 visa holders (less than the age of 21) can apply for L-2 visas to join their family, and spouses of L-1 holders can work in the U.S. with work authorization.

Limitations of the L-1 Visa

  • L-1 is a temporary visa that is valid for seven years (L-1A) and five years (L-1B).
  • Employer sponsorship is required meaning losing the job affects legal status.
  • The L-1 visa is an option for multinational companies. For this reason, it’s not an ideal choice for those who want to pursue entrepreneurship or investing.

Understanding the EB-5 Visa

The EB-5 visa is an immigrant investor program that provides permanent residency (Green Card) to foreign nationals that make investments in U.S. businesses. The EB-5 program is required to invest a minimum of $1,050,000 in a U.S. business or $800,000 in Targeted Employment Area (TEA) which includes rural and high-unemployment areas.

Benefits of the EB-5 Visa

  • Provides permanent residency (Green Card) status to the investor, and immediate family members (spouse and children under 21).
  • It is not employment tethered, or requires employer sponsorship.
  • Five years after issuance of a Green Card, an EB-5 investor may apply for U.S. citizenship.

Limitations of the EB-5 Visa

  • Requires a high capital investment, making it inaccessible for many.
  • Processing time can take several years due to high demand and country-specific backlogs.
  • Risk of business failure, which could lead to visa denial or revocation.

L-1 vs. EB-5: Which Option to Choose?

When considering the differences between the L-1 and EB-5 visas, expats should evaluate multiple factors of their professional background, desired future, and financial means. Here’s a detailed overview to assist:

Purpose:

  • If you work for a multinational company and require a transfer to another branch in the United States, the L-1 visa is a great option.
  • The EB-5 visa is great for foreign entrepreneurs who would like to attain permanent residency by investing capital into a new business that will create jobs in the US.

Visa Type:

  • The L-1 is a temporary non-immigrant visa, which gives an individual permission to stay and work in the United States for a certain number of years.
  • The EB-5 is an immigrant visa, which provides for a Green Card providing permanent residency.

Processing Time:

  • L-1 visas have a processing time of around 1-4 months for processing, with processing premiums.
  • EB-5 processing may take several years of waiting time, especially for citizens of countries with many applicant pools.

Investment Requirements:

  • The L-1 level visa does not require any type of financial investment, as it is based on employment within a qualifying company.
  • An EB-5 visa requires a minimum financial investment of $1,050,000 or $800,000 in a Target Employment Area, which could be a benefit for high-net-worth candidates.

Job Flexibility:

  • With the L-1 visa, you are tied to your sponsoring employer. limited to working for the specific employer who sponsored your visa, and leaving the employer could jeopardize your visa status.
  • EB-5 visa holders enjoy employment freedom, they are free to own their own business, work for others, or even retire.

Pathway to Green Card:

  • L-1A holders are eligible to apply for a Green Card via the EB-1C category, which is typically a faster process than other employment-based categories, but will still require the approval of USCIS.
  • EB-5 Investors are immediately granted a conditional Green Cards upon visa approval, which become permanent after job creation requirements are met.

Family Inclusion:

  • Both the L-1 and EB-5 visas allow the spouse of the primary visa holder and dependent children under the age of 21 to accompany them to the U.S.
  • EB-5 provides Green Cards to family members, while L-1 family members receive an L2 visa. Only spouses can authorize to work in the U.S., children do not have work permission.

Duration and Renewability:

  • The L-1A is valid for a maximum of 7 years and the L-1B is valid for a maximum of 5 years. You cannot renew an L-1 visa beyond these durations.
  • EB-5 provides you with permanent residency, and you can apply for citizenship after 5 years.

Flexibility and Freedom:

  • As an L-1 visa holder, you are limited to working for the employer that sponsored your visa.
  • The EB-5 visa offers full independence, enabling investors them to live and work anywhere in the U.S., without any strings attached.
